リチウムイオン二次電池用スラリー内粒子の分散状態定量化を目的としたEIS法による電気計測

Electrode of lithium ion battery is made from powder materials and organic solvent. As the powder materials is more dispersed, performance of battery is better. To quantitate degree of particle dispersion state in slurry is demanded. To realize it, pseudo particle dispersion ratio was defined by controlling the amount of powder materials whose particle size is different. By electrochemical impedance spectroscopy (EIS) measurement of the slurry, two frequencies at peak of different frequency band is obserbed. Influence of pseudo particle dispersion ratio change is expected to appear in low frequency band. In addition, there is a possibility to increase frequency at the peak as pseudo particle dispersion ratio increase.
